/verify/indian_pan_spare
1. 接口说明
2. 请求参数
3. 返回参数
4. 错误码
5. 示例
1. 接口说明
该接口用于验证印度 PAN 卡信息。
如果需要更高级版本,请参见:/verify/indian_pan
请求方法
POST
请求地址
https://cloudapi.accuauth.in/verify/indian_pan_spare
调试工具
Debugging Tool
2. 请求参数
2.1 请求头
2.2 请求体
是否必填 |
字段 |
类型 |
描述 |
是 |
pan |
string |
PAN 号码 |
3. 返回参数
字段 |
类型 |
描述 |
request_id |
string |
每次请求的唯一 ID |
status |
string |
响应状态,成功为 OK ,失败见 错误码 |
result_code |
integer |
结果代码,详见 结果码 |
result_message |
string |
结果消息 |
result |
object |
验证结果 |
3.1 result 内字段说明
字段 |
类型 |
描述 |
pan_number |
string |
PAN 号码 |
pan_status |
string |
VALID (有效)或 INVALID (无效) |
name |
string |
PAN 持有人姓名 |
3.2 结果码
值 |
描述 |
是否计费 |
101 |
验证成功 |
是 |
102 |
身份号码或输入组合无效 |
是 |
103 |
无匹配记录 |
是 |
104 |
超过最大重试次数 |
是 |
105 |
缺少用户同意 |
是 |
返回示例
{
"request_id": "TID8bf47ab6eda64476973cc5f5b6ebf57e",
"status": "OK",
"result": {
"pan_number": "***",
"pan_status": "VALID",
"name": "***"
},
"result_code": 101,
"result_message": "Success"
}
4. 错误码
该接口常见错误码如下:
HTTP 状态码 |
status 字段 |
描述 |
400 |
INVALID_ARGUMENT |
请求参数无效 |
400 |
QUERY_FAILED |
查询失败 |
400 |
ABNORMAL_BEHAVIOURS_DETECTED |
相同参数重复请求次数过多 |
401 |
UNAUTHORIZED |
未授权或访问被拒绝 |
401 |
KEY_EXPIRED |
API 密钥已过期 |
403 |
NO_PERMISSION |
无权限调用该接口 |
403 |
OUT_OF_QUOTA |
API 调用额度已用完 |
403 |
RATE_LIMIT_EXCEEDED |
请求频率超过限制 |
404 |
NOT_FOUND |
接口不存在 |
500 |
INTERNAL_ERROR |
服务器内部错误 |
512 |
SOURCE_SERVICE_UNAVAILABLE |
源服务不可用 |
513 |
SOURCE_SERVICE_TIMEOUT |
源服务请求超时 |
备注: 遇到 40X / 51X 错误时,请查看 reason
字段以获取详细说明。
错误响应示例
{
"status": "INVALID_ARGUMENT",
"reason": "argument 'pan': not found",
"request_id": "TID8bf47ab6eda64476973cc5f5b6ebf57e"
}
5.Sample